Nincada #66 (Pokémon Dragon) card value
An ungraded Nincada #66 from Pokémon Dragon averages around $1. A Grade 9 copy runs about $21, and a PSA 10 gem-mint commands $85.
What drives the price
Centering, corners, edges, and surface decide a card's grade — and the grade decides the price. The jump from raw to PSA 10 can be 5–20×, so condition is everything. Holos, first editions, and shadowless prints carry the biggest premiums.
